Recombinant Human Transferrin (HOLO): Production and Quality Control
The manufacture of synthesized human transferrin (HOLO) involves sophisticated techniques within a regulated setting . Generally, cultured cells are utilized as the cell line for generating the therapeutic agent. Quality assurance is essential and encompasses a array of stringent tests. These involve:
- Measurement of activity against specific substrates.
- Evaluation of uniformity using approaches such as s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(SDS-PAGE) and high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) .
- Validation of authenticity through mass spectrometry and peptide mapping .
- Testing for endotoxins and other harmful agents .
This thorough quality system guarantees the security and effectiveness of the final formulation for therapeutic applications .

Advancements in Recombinant Holo-Transferrin Manufacturing
Significant progress in recombinant holo transferrins synthesis has currently focused on increasing yield and minimizing manufacturing expenses . Novel cell line and optimized fermentation methods are Recombinant Human Transferrin (HOLO) allowing higher molecule creation levels. Furthermore, breakthroughs in purification techniques like affinity purification and membrane filtration are assisting to a more streamlined and expandable synthesis pathway. These advancements promise to reduce the total expense of holo transferrin for clinical purposes.
